The Atascadero High football team scored eight rushing touchdowns to win in a 56-6 rout Friday night over Pioneer Valley in the PAC 7 opener for both teams.
Pioneer Valley received the opening kickoff and drove down and scored. After missing the extra point, the Panthers (2-3) were shut out the rest of the way.
Atascadero (3-2) running back Izaiah Cooks had 127 yards and two touchdowns on 13 carries, including a 65-yard touchdown in the first quarter. The Greyhounds finished with 501 rushing yards on 57 carries.
Atascadero only attempted two passes and completed both of them for a toal of 60 yards. Quarterback Robbie Berwick was 1 of 1 for 28 yards and had 31 rushing yards and a touchdown.
“The plan wasn’t to run the ball that much,” Atascadero coach Vic Cooper said. “We did a great job out front and it worked out for us. We have Arroyo Grande next week and we know they watched this game.
“They have two weeks to prepare for us, but if we want to complete our goal as PAC 7 champs, we have to go through them.”
